为了账号安全,请及时绑定邮箱和手机立即绑定

前后端,全栈大大们,刚接触数据交互,想问下为什么后台给我们的接口一般以.php的形式给我们,而里面是json的格式,为什么不直接给json格式的?

前后端,全栈大大们,刚接触数据交互,想问下为什么后台给我们的接口一般以.php的形式给我们,而里面是json的格式,为什么不直接给json格式的?

红糖糍粑 2018-12-07 01:10:46
是不是这样的→这个.php的链接是指向后台的这个json数据,只不过通过这个链接获取,就像你打开一个网站输入网址,而不是直接给你源代码打开,是通过域名指向后台或服务器存的这个内容,而这里存的内容就是json,只是通过.php这个链接来获取而已,用其他形式的也可以,是这样吗
查看完整描述

8 回答

?
湖上湖

TA贡献2003条经验 获得超2个赞

额,直接给你数据吗?

后台是在数据库里把数据造好,然后以链接的方式给你,你通过链接去请求。

直接给你的话,以后修改怎么办,数据在前期会经常修改的,难不成修改一次,发你一次json吗?而且交流是需要成本的。如果给你链接的话,你只负责去呈现(get)和收集(post)数据就可以。至于数据的处理,则交给后台就可以。

一句话,为了减少交流成本,同时提高工作效率。

题外话:我们公司,前端需要添加字段的话,给后台说一下就可以。他们完成以后告诉你,你通过postman测试一下就可以使用了哦。看如果给你json,那多麻烦。

查看完整回答
反对 回复 2018-12-24
?
慕的地8271018

TA贡献1796条经验 获得超4个赞

因为你们的后台是php的.并且没有用路由..

url格式与内容没有任何关系.url只是一个路径.

就像门牌号.你不能说东大桥1号就一定是个民宅不能是公园.

查看完整回答
反对 回复 2018-12-24
?
白猪掌柜的

TA贡献1893条经验 获得超10个赞

就是一个指向而已对吗,指向的最后是json数据,通过它连接过去而已,是吗,大神

查看完整回答
反对 回复 2018-12-24
?
慕码人8056858

TA贡献1803条经验 获得超6个赞

json 和xml是通用的通信格式,与平台语言无关,接口是php的链接那是因为后台是用php写的,你不需要关心,只需要只到当访问这个链接时返回的数据是json数据就可以了

查看完整回答
反对 回复 2018-12-24
?
吃鸡游戏

TA贡献1829条经验 获得超7个赞

.json的扩展名如果想通过服务器被访问到,需要进行配置mine-type的吧?再说了,如果走php以后出点儿问题可以嵌入逻辑代码。

查看完整回答
反对 回复 2018-12-24
?
互换的青春

TA贡献1797条经验 获得超6个赞

前端可以和后台约定数据交互格式,一般用的都是json和xml,但是呢 json简单轻便,易于读写,支持多种语言,所以用json的也不少,而且php用专门对json处理的内置函数,所以php用json并不奇怪啊。

查看完整回答
反对 回复 2018-12-24
?
慕容森

TA贡献1853条经验 获得超18个赞

你这个也太。。。基础了吧

查看完整回答
反对 回复 2018-12-24
?
子衿沉夜

TA贡献1828条经验 获得超3个赞

呵呵,虎扑紫薯

查看完整回答
反对 回复 2018-12-24
  • 8 回答
  • 0 关注
  • 589 浏览
慕课专栏
更多

添加回答

举报

0/150
提交
取消
意见反馈 帮助中心 APP下载
官方微信